Reliance Global Launches Scale51 Strategic Initiative

- Strategic Expansion: Reliance Global Group announced the launch of Scale51 through its newly established EZRA International Group, aiming to acquire controlling stakes (51%) in technology companies to support its growth in the U.S. market, which is expected to drive expansion beyond its InsurTech foundation.
- Acquisition Focus: Scale51 will target high-potential, technology-driven businesses across sectors such as Artificial Intelligence, Cybersecurity, and MedTech, intending to accelerate their growth by providing operational support and capital allocation, thereby enhancing the company's competitive edge in the tech market.
- Potential Transactions: The company's anticipated transactions with Enquantum and Scentech Medical are expected to be among the first under the Scale51 model, and if successfully completed, they could provide new revenue streams and demonstrate the effectiveness of its acquisition strategy.
- Long-term Value Creation: Through Scale51, Reliance Global aims to create long-term shareholder value by taking control of high-potential technology companies, leveraging the stability of its insurance operations to drive sustainable business growth and market leadership.

About EZRA
Reliance Global Group Inc operates as a holding company with diversified interests in the insurance market, as well as other related sectors. It focuses on growing by pursuing acquisition strategies and focused on wholesale and retail insurance agencies. Its business-to-business InsurTech platform, RELI Exchange, provides independent insurance agencies with an entire suite of business development tools. Its business-to-consumer platform, 5minuteinsure.com (5MI), utilizes artificial intelligence and data mining to provide online insurance quotes within minutes to everyday consumers seeking to purchase auto, home, and life insurance. It has added Ethereum to its financial holdings. It focuses on identifying specific risk to reward arbitrage opportunities and developing these on a national platform, and identifying and acquiring undervalued wholesale and retail insurance agencies with operations in growing or underserved segments. - Commission Income Decline: In 2025, Reliance Global reported commission income of $12.4 million, down from $14.1 million in 2024, primarily due to strategic portfolio realignment and divestitures, although the company maintains a stable operational foundation in its insurance and InsurTech sectors.
- Net Loss Improvement: The company's net loss improved from $9.1 million in 2024 to $7 million in 2025, despite an increase in adjusted EBITDA loss to $1.6 million, reflecting pressures from revenue fluctuations and rising operating costs.
- Cash Flow and Capital Position: As of December 31, 2025, unrestricted cash surged by 250% to $1.3 million, working capital improved by 351% to $1.9 million, and stockholders' equity rose by 114% to $6.4 million, indicating significant progress in the company's financial health.
- Partner Network Expansion: The RELI Exchange platform expanded its partner network from approximately 65 to about 250 agencies, supporting the company's organic growth strategy while laying the groundwork for future technology investments under the Scale51 strategy.

- Acquisition Completed: Reliance Global Group Inc. has completed its acquisition of post-quantum cryptography firm Enquantum Ltd., securing an initial 8% stake, marking the first platform investment under its Scale51 operating model.
- Deal Structure: The transaction involves converting a $166,000 secured bridge note into equity, with plans to achieve 51% ownership through $2.125 million in installments, valuing Enquantum at a pre-money valuation of $2.041 million.
- Addressing Security Risks: As quantum computing advances, traditional encryption standards face vulnerabilities; Reliance's acquisition of Enquantum aims to strengthen its position in the post-quantum encryption market, with global cybersecurity spending projected to exceed $300 billion by 2029.
- Technology Platform Advantage: Enquantum's post-quantum cryptographic solutions support high-throughput operations for financial institutions, telecommunications, and government networks, which is expected to drive Reliance's long-term strategic development in securing critical systems.
